파차카막 소개

Pachacámac is a vast pre-Columbian archaeological site southeast of Lima, Peru. The Zona Arqueológica Monumental Pachacámac served as a major religious center for multiple Andean cultures over approximately 1,500 years before Spanish contact. The site encompasses temples, plazas, and residential complexes across a desert landscape overlooking the Pacific Ocean. Its name derives from the Quechua creator deity Pacha Kamaq. 안에 무엇이 들어있나요?

The archaeological zone contains numerous structures from successive civilizations including the Lima, Wari, Ichma, and Inca cultures. Notable features include the Temple of the Sun, the Temple of Pachacámac, the Painted Temple, and the Acllahuasi. The on-site museum displays excavated artifacts. 계절과 군중

The coastal desert climate brings minimal rainfall year-round, though morning fog commonly blankets the site before burning off. Afternoon visits may offer clearer visibility. Peak tourist season in Lima generally corresponds with drier Southern Hemisphere summer months from December through March. Visitors should verify current operating status before traveling. 가는 방법

Pachacámac lies approximately 40 kilometers southeast of central Lima in the Lurín District. Public transit options include combis and buses serving the Lurín corridor from Lima, though specific routes and schedules are Not recorded. Private vehicle access via the Pan-American Highway South is possible. Taxi and rideshare services operate from Lima. Traffic conditions significantly affect journey duration. 주의할 점

The desert environment presents intense sun exposure with limited shade across much of the site. Visitors should carry adequate water, sun protection, and appropriate footwear for uneven terrain. Some areas feature steep paths and loose surfaces. The remote location means limited immediate services. Cell phone coverage may be intermittent.
